Australian Dollars


Part Cost Company

CPU: AMD Athlon 64 3200+ 939 $255.00 msy.com.au

HDD: Seagate Barracuda 120Gb 7200 8Mb cache SATA Hard Disk $105.00 msy.com.au

VGA: Leadtek 6600GT 128MB SLI $270.00 msy.com.au

Ram: G.Skill F1-4800DSU2-1GBFR 1GB (2x512MB) PC4800 Samsung TCCD $355.00 pccasegear.com.au

Motherboard: DFI LanParty UT nF4 ULTRA D $215.00 pccasegear.com.au

Case: R201 Case $129.00 pccasegear.com.au

Keyboard: Logitech Elite $54.00 centre.net.au

Mouse: Logitech MX-518 $70.00 citysoftware.com.au

Monitor: LCD-BenQ-17" FP71E+ Silver 8ms $330.00 custo.com.au

DVD: NEC 3520A ND-3520A $103.00 scorptec.com.au

Floppy: 1.44Mb Floppy Disk Drive $16.10 Centre Com

Speakers: LOGITECH Z-640 $99.00 cworld.com.au



Total: $2001.10
